summaryrefslogtreecommitdiffstats
path: root/storage
diff options
context:
space:
mode:
authorDavid Lehman <dlehman@redhat.com>2009-08-11 17:00:55 -0500
committerDavid Lehman <dlehman@redhat.com>2009-08-17 17:02:49 -0500
commitdc3cba5f8de8871f68143d256858af9ee3865844 (patch)
tree8dcd67f242f125fc7dfa7c451ccd5ab132d11db7 /storage
parent09dedb3eb60f0ff4637f5f28a862eb66bb043aa6 (diff)
downloadanaconda-dc3cba5f8de8871f68143d256858af9ee3865844.tar.gz
anaconda-dc3cba5f8de8871f68143d256858af9ee3865844.tar.xz
anaconda-dc3cba5f8de8871f68143d256858af9ee3865844.zip
Don't use StorageDevice for partitions w/ biosraid formatting. (#504002)
Diffstat (limited to 'storage')
-rw-r--r--storage/devicetree.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/storage/devicetree.py b/storage/devicetree.py
index 7a8257a8d..8ecf81530 100644
--- a/storage/devicetree.py
+++ b/storage/devicetree.py
@@ -1203,7 +1203,7 @@ class DeviceTree(object):
log.debug("%s is a cdrom" % name)
if device is None:
device = self.addUdevOpticalDevice(info)
- elif udev_device_is_biosraid(info):
+ elif udev_device_is_biosraid(info) and udev_device_is_disk(info):
# This is special handling to avoid the "unrecognized disklabel"
# code since biosraid member disks won't have a disklabel. We
# use a StorageDevice because DiskDevices need disklabels.